Slide 2: Early Life

Usain Bolt was born in Jamaica ʤəˈmeɪkə. He grew up in a small town called Sherwoodˈʃɜːˌwʊd
Content and was interested in sports from a young age. As a child, he played cricket and football but
showed a special talent for sprinting.

Slide 4: Professional Career

In 2004, Bolt became a professional athlete and started competing in international competitions. In
2008, he won three gold medals at the Beijing Olympics beɪˈʒɪŋ əʊˈlɪmpɪks

, breaking the world record in the 100-meter, 200-meter, and 4x100-meter relay races.

Slide 5: Records

Usain Bolt is widely regarded as the fastest man in history. He holds the world record in the 100-meter
race with a time of 9.58 seconds, and the 200-meter race with a time of 19.19 seconds. He also holds
the world record in the 4x100-meter relay race.

Slide 7: Legacy

Usain Bolt's achievements have earned him a place in history as one of the greatest athletes of all time.
He has won a total of 8 Olympic gold medals and 11 World Championship gold medals. His record-
breaking performances and fun-loving personality have made him a beloved figure in the world of
sports.

Slide 13: Honours

Usain Bolt has received numerous honours and awards throughout his career. He has been named
World Athlete of the Year six times by the International Association of Athletics Federations (IAAF). He
has also been awarded the Order of Jamaica, the country's fourth-highest honour.
